Some Helpful Tips for the Linux User

Are you a linux user or a developer? Are you having trouble navigating the files? Here are some tips to increase your performance and speed.
Use hotkeys and shortcuts. One example of this is to use Alt+f2 and type in your program name. This will save you the time of looking through lists and the system menu.
Use KDE4 shortcuts. Use the shortcuts. There is the favorite tab that you can use, and there is the recently used tab. Use these tabs as shortcuts and increase your performance by saving time.
Dolphin Manager. Use the dolphin file manager to manage your files. Using it will save you a lot of time. Use this when you are moving files from one address to another. This is extremely useful and efficient.
